How much do operational ass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for operational assistant in Hampton, GA is $19.40,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.05 and $21.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an operational assistant?

To thrive as an Operational Assistant,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in office administration, often supported by a high school diploma or associate’s degree.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ite, scheduling systems, and basic data entry tools is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and problem-solving abilities help Operational Assistants excel in dynamic environments. These skills and qualities are important because they ensure smooth daily operations, effective team support, and efficient workflow management.

What are some common challenges faced by operational assistants, and how can they be effectively managed?

Operational Assistants often juggle multiple tasks simultaneously, such as coordinating schedules, managing documentation, and supporting various departments. A common challenge is balancing urgent requests with ongoing responsibilities, which requires strong organizational and time management skills. Building clear communication channels with team members and proactively prioritizing tasks can help manage workload effectively. Additionally, being adaptable and open to learning new processes is essential for thriving in dynamic operational environments.

The main difference between an Operational Assistant and an Administrative Assistant lies in their focus areas. Operational Assistants primarily support business operations and logistics, while Administrative Assistants handle clerical and office management tasks. Both roles require similar credentials but serve different functions within organizations.

What does an operational assistant do?

An operational assistant supports daily business functions by handling administrative tasks, coordinating schedules, managing communication, and assisting with operational processes. They often use tools like spreadsheets and office software and may need strong organizational and communication skills. The role typically involves working in an office environment and may require attention to detail and multitasking abilities.

Purpose or role of this position at Morehouse
The Digital Operations Assistant will provide essential support to the Department of Digital Strategy & Marketing Operations by assisting with the coordination, organization, and execution of digital marketing and operational tasks. This role is ideal for a student who is detail-oriented, tech-savvy, and eager to gain hands-on experience in digital marketing, content management, and analytics. The successful candidate will help ensure smooth daily operations of digital campaigns, content updates, and reporting, while maintaining professionalism and discretion in handling information.
Duties and Responsibilities
  • Assist with updating and maintaining website content using the College's content management system (CMS).
  • Support the scheduling and posting of content on official Morehouse social media channels.
  • Assist in the creation and scheduling of blog content for the Admissions Blog and other blogs managed by Digital Operations.
  • Help collect, organize, and analyze digital campaign data for reporting.
  • Assist in managing email marketing lists, tracking campaign performance, and proofreading copy for accuracy.
  • Organize and maintain shared digital assets (photos, videos, graphics, documents).
  • Monitor and flag any issues with websites, forms, or digital platforms.
  • Coordinate with internal teams to ensure timely delivery of creative assets and project updates.
  • Perform general administrative tasks, including meeting scheduling, note-taking, and tracking deadlines for digital projects.
  • Support other digital marketing and operational initiatives as assigned.
